Appearently my map (Terrania) isn't mac compatible. Same for TBR, COT RPG and Castle Fight. At least that is what I got reported.
The game crashes for mac users when they select something like a hero.
There are no selection events, conditions or actions in my map so I have no idea what's causing this.

I downloaded Button Manager and played around with it in WINE, and finally got it to produce compatible icons. In the end, it didn't have anything to do with JPEG vs. paletted, or quality %.

You need to change the Mipmap count to 7. Then, change whatever settings you like; compressed, paletted, any % or number of colors. Then, press the button "For all borders". That is critical: without pressing that, it won't use the same settings when it automatically creates a disabled button.
